Instructions
Starter
Step 1
Days 1-5: Burp/mash/kneed starter in gallon bag

sweet Sourdough starter1 cup
Step 2
Day 6: Add 1 cup of flour, sugar and milk to bag and mash/kneed




Step 3
Days 7-9: Burp/mash/kneed starter
Step 4
Day 10: Add starter and remaining starter ingredients (1.5 cup of flour, sugar, and milk) to non-metal bowl and mix together until combined.




sweet Sourdough starter1 cup
Splitting the starter and baking the bread
Step 5
Separate mixture into gallon size zip top bags. You can start these bags over at day 1 of the starter process, share with friends, or freeze for later. If you are going to be baking now, you can leave the last cup of mixture in the bowl.
Step 6
Add bread ingredients to starter and mix together until blended and no dry ingredients remain. The mixture will be a bit thick when finished.











Step 7
Grease 2 glass loaf pans

Step 8
Mix cinnamon and sugar together for sugar coating. Coat loaf pans with half of mixture.
Step 9
Pour batter from bowl into loaf pans, splitting the batter evenly.
Step 10
Spread remaining sugar mixture on top of batters.
Preheat oven to 325° F
Step 11
Place loaf pans in oven and cook for 1 hour

Step 12
Let cool until bread can be easily removed from pans.
